What is CMF?

 


Cubic Feet per Minute (CFM) is a measurement describing how much air pressure a compressor can produce at a given pressure. This is often called the compressor’s flow rate, and it determines what kind of air tools you can use with the compressor. The higher the CFM of a compressor, the more it is capable of.

Also, the higher the CFM rating, the larger the tank size. This is because continuous use tools generally require a higher CFM rating. When operating a high CFM tool on a compressor with a small tank, the compressor will need to cycle on more often, which could mean more downtime using that tool.  

For example, say the air tool you’ll be using with the highest CFM is an air-powered drill that requires 4 cfm at 90 PSI. Multiply 4 by 1.5 to determine the CFM rating of the air compressor you’ll need. In this case, you’ll be looking for an air compressor capable of delivering 6 CFM at 90 PSI.
